The map changed for Australia a couple of days ago, and it seems for the rest of the world it happened more recently.
It seems that have migrated from Google Maps to OSM (Open Street Maps) for the in game images.

Google has a professional team who have a job to ensure it is accurate and up to date.
OSM is publicly maintained and relies on people volunteering to add information, and hopes that no 'trolls' come along and just change things for fun, or for personal gain, or just because they think it is funny to mess with something others try to achieve....or even someone just makes a genuine massive mistake while editing.
